Output 5995154a776dab4353dd86a136d00e04da85dd76f539d1e9fad2771fff181286:15

value
31399422
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c7bbd8f2fba9e70d5ec0e5c8b3876a92911a675 OP_EQUALVERIFY OP_CHECKSIG
address
154Cy5aFZySWNwoMyyicbA7dKMxUreCBhH
transaction
5995154a776dab4353dd86a136d00e04da85dd76f539d1e9fad2771fff181286
spent
true